About Warehouse Cubed Consulting Group
Warehouse Cubed is a Marine Corps veteran-owned material handling integrator that has been operating nationwide for nearly 20 years, serving thousands of clients across industries including e-commerce and retail, manufacturing and industrial, food and beverage, and healthcare and pharmaceuticals. The company takes a consultative, design-build approach to warehouse infrastructure, starting with assessments and data analysis before recommending solutions. Rather than simply selling equipment, Warehouse Cubed positions itself as a long-term partner that custom-builds every solution to meet a facility's unique operational needs.
The company's core offerings span three pillars: optimization, integration, and automation. On the optimization side, the team conducts warehouse assessments, slotting analyses, and layout redesigns to eliminate bottlenecks, reclaim wasted space, and reduce labor costs. Integration services connect material handling equipment with advanced rack systems and warehouse management systems to create unified operations. Automation capabilities include conveyor systems, sortation, automated storage and retrieval systems (AS/RS), and robotics, all designed to reduce dependence on manual labor and increase throughput consistency.
Beyond consulting and automation, Warehouse Cubed supplies and installs a full range of physical warehouse infrastructure: selective pallet racking (new and used), drive-in, push-back, pallet flow, cantilever, carton flow systems, mezzanines, modular offices, wire decking, and safety products. The company also performs rack safety audits, structural repairs, and permitting and engineering services including seismic calculations and fire suppression analysis. This end-to-end capability, from initial CAD layout through professional installation and post-launch continuous improvement, allows clients to work with a single partner rather than coordinating multiple vendors.
